What to Expect in Your Glass

So, what does it taste like? Forget those overpowering oaky flavors. Dark Horse leans towards a more modern Chardonnay profile. Think crisp apple, pear, maybe a hint of citrus, and a subtle vanilla finish. It’s refreshing and balanced, not too heavy or sweet. Perfect for someone who says, "I don't usually like Chardonnay."

Pairing Power: This Chardonnay is a food-friendly champion. Think of it as your culinary wingman. It'll happily complement grilled chicken, creamy pasta dishes, seafood (especially shellfish), or even a simple salad with a vinaigrette. Its versatility is a major win.

Chardonnay: A Little Cultural Context

Chardonnay is one of the world's most planted grape varieties. From its humble beginnings in Burgundy, France, it has conquered vineyards across the globe. Its adaptability is its strength. It reflects the terroir – the soil, climate, and environment – in which it's grown. Meaning that a Chardonnay from California will taste very different from one from Burgundy. It's a grape that speaks with a local accent.

Fun Fact: Did you know that "Chardonnay" is also the name of a small village in the Mâcon region of Burgundy, France? This is where the grape originated!

Beyond the Bottle: Making it an Experience

Wine isn’t just about the taste; it’s about the experience. Here are a few ideas to elevate your Dark Horse Chardonnay enjoyment:

  • The Right Glass: Serve it in a slightly wider-bowled glass to allow the aromas to develop.
  • Chill Out: Serve it chilled, but not ice-cold. About 50-55°F (10-13°C) is ideal.
  • Ambiance Matters: Light some candles, put on some mellow music, and create a relaxing atmosphere.
  • Share the Love: Open a bottle with friends and family. Wine is always better when shared.

Upgrade Your Cheese Board: Pair your Chardonnay with some creamy brie, goat cheese, or a mild cheddar. The contrast of flavors is delightful.
